This is our second episode of the build on this 1969 428 Cobra Jet Mustang which was purchased on Bring a Trailer and is a rare car (1st episode is on the play list). It was an INTRODUCTORY SHOW UNIT that the District Sales Office diverted to the Dallas Memorial Auditorium for the show per the original Ford invoice. All the show units were built the same. R code 428 CJ, C6 automatic transmission, 3.50 traction – loc rear axle, power steering, drum brakes, Candyapple red with black interior, tilt – away steering, AM/FM radio, and chrome styled steel wheels. The engine for the car wasn’t a 428 CJ, it was a 390 with correct Cobra Jet heads, intake, carburetor, and exhaust manifolds. A correct 428 CJ block, crankshaft and pistons came with it, but has surface rust. Will have to sleeve the block hopefully the crankshaft will clean up. The car was built 8/16/1968, and had very little rust but it had a lot of damage on the right side of the body and the left rear had a quarter skin. * Fit and weld quarter panels
* Fit and weld the full floor pan
* Fit and weld upper and lower cowl
* Rust repair on right front frame rail
* Welded patches where the lead seam was on the roof
